This handcolored copperplate engraving depicts the enigmatic and extinct Dodo, Raphus cucullatus, from William Frederic Martyn's New Dictionary of Natural History published in Harrison, London, in 1785. The Dodo, a flightless bird native to the Indian Ocean island of Mauritius, is perhaps one of the most famous extinct species in the world. Its distinctive appearance, with a large, round body, small wings, and a large, decurved beak, has captivated the imagination of people for centuries. The Dodo's story is a tragic one. It is believed to have been discovered by Dutch sailors in the late 16th century, and was quickly hunted to extinction due to its lack of ability to fly and its trusting nature towards humans. This engraving, created over a century after the Dodo's discovery, serves as a poignant reminder of the unique and fascinating creatures that have once inhabited our planet.
